The Artist Management Form for project in Clark is a comprehensive legal agreement between an artist and a manager, designed to outline the responsibilities, rights, and compensation for management services. Key features include the manager's role in promoting the artist's career, negotiating contracts, and approving publicity decisions. The form specifies the manager's authority and services, which include acting as the artist's negotiator and representing the artist in various professional dealings. It also establishes compensation structures based on the artist's gross monthly earnings while detailing the expenses the artist must cover. An Artist Management Agreement is used by a personal manager to contract with a recording and performing musical artist to set the terms for managing the artist's career. The manager receives a percentage of all the income generated by the artist for the management services provided.

The core of the artist's team consists of publishers, record labels, concert promoters and booking agents. The Artist Managers are the grand overseer of that whole team, and they are the ones getting that band together in the first place.
